What is the slope of the line that passes through the points (8,9)
and (14, -9)? Write your answer in simplest form.

Respuesta :

devishri1977
devishri1977 devishri1977
  • 02-11-2020

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ex](x_{1} , y_{1}) = (8 , 9) & (x_{2} , y_{2}) = (14 , -9) \\\\\Slope = \frac{y_{2}-y_{1}}{x_{2}-x{1}}\\\\ = \frac{-9-9}{14-8}\\\\=\frac{-18}{6}\\\\= - 3[/tex]

m = -3 ;  (8 , 9)

[tex]y - y_{1}= m(x - x_{1})\\\\y - 9 = -3(x - 8)\\\\y - 9 = -3x - 8 *(-3) \\\\\\y - 9 = -3x + 24 \\\\\\ y = -3x + 24 + 9\\\\\\ y = -3x + 33[/tex]
